1 dies in crash on state Route 125 in La Mesa
One motorist was killed and as many as three others were injured in an early-morning collision Sunday on state Route 125 in La Mesa, authorities said.
The crash occurred at 4:30 a.m. on northbound Route 25 at Spring Street, according to the California Highway Patrol. It was unclear how many people were injured. The CHP said there were injuries involving people in either two or three vehicles.
The cause of the crash was under investigation. No other details were available.
The accident closed down a segment of the freeway for several hours Sunday morning.
